Finland: Economic sentiment hits a near three-year high but remains downbeat in June
Latest reading: Economic sentiment came in at 93.3 in June, up from May’s 92.3. June’s result marked the strongest sentiment since July 2022. Still, the index remained below the long-term average of 100, pointing to a muted near-term outlook for the economy.
The headline print reflected healthier sentiment in the industrial sector and confidence in the services sector. Moreover, consumer sentiment was up in June. Meanwhile, the reading revealed weaker sentiment in the construction sector and confidence in the retail sector.
Regarding indicators that are not used to calculate the index, employment expectations weakened, and the economic uncertainty index decreased in June.
